    Went to a grocery store for the first time in a while. Fewer customers allowed in at a time: Good. Plexiglass between clerk and customer: Great! I used to be the only person with a mask now it's ~everyone: Yeay! Still I think grocery workers need N95s as soon as shortages allow.

        Anyone who works indoors all day like grocery store workers with so many people circulating around them is at risk and should be considered as the frontline workers they are. We should direct N95 masks to them as well, and, honestly, nobody without masks should be allowed inside.

        We all should wear at least cloth masks when indoors around other people to protect the people who work there. All the checkout clerks had were cotton masks: that's good for protecting others but won't stop them from being infected especially since not everyone is wearing a mask.
